摘要
In this paper, a binary-extensible quality status encoding scheme, named IQSCT (IoT quality status code table), is proposed for the PCB-based product with available recovery options in remanufacturing. IQSCT is achieved by code evolution based on binary logic, in which the product flow and the quality information flow are integrated, and three key features of PCB-based product (PCB-module association, assembly-disassembly logic, and disassembly risk) are involved in production costing. With IQSCT, the manufacturer can have better decisions to reduce remanufacturing cost and improve resource utilization, which is verified by a case study based on the real data from BOM cost and corresponding estimation of Apple iPhone 11 series.
